I have pudendal neuralgia. It was caused by a surgeon and two years later the promised nerve growth/healing has not happened and as with all nerve pain, there is no magic (or devastatingly addictive) pill. All I can do is try to reduce the time I spend sitting or standing still. I've worked in the same type of work my entire adult life, maintained professional licenses and designations that I am not willing to abandon because the nature of my work has me sitting most of the time. I tried standing but found that the hormones I take cause water retention when I stand for long periods of time so I am stuck between painful kankles or pelvic pain. Pain or pain with fat ankles. In researching how others with this condition have coped I found many links to pillows/medical cushions of this fashion and thought, why not? Well this is why- it's only effective if it's firm enough to keep your entire upper body suspended a few inches off the chair with absolutely no contact with the inner thigh or pelvic area. This thing was a smash patty in seconds, and not due to me being abnormally large - I'm 5'9" and 160lbs. The shape is right though, perhaps a little wider, more of an oval shape with a tall u shaped cut out of the middle. I can visualize this apparatus and so I made an executive decision to return this disc sponge, source some firm upholstery foam (or the like) and create my own pudendal nerve compression release cushion.
